Alva Myrdal


Alva Myrdal was the winner of the 1982 Nobel Peace Prize.  She was a tireless campaigner for disarmament and world peace.  She started her career as a teacher, became a prison assistant, held a number of high ranking UN posts after World War II, and served as a Swedish ambassador to India from 1955 to 1961.  She worked for 11 years as a disarmament negotiator in Geneva.  Alva Myrdal was also a campaigner for population control, women's rights and child care.  She has won five peace prize awards.
